Output f651336d5c5088eb0fbcf09cfe3b17420af8b939e948657566708e3ce30b7026:1

value
3472401
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6bc26c90aa23a558ea6b9eaab117b4ab6f63628f OP_EQUAL
address
3BWo8tfs6yyKdPsotNGkdBMByrMSsNAhZL
transaction
f651336d5c5088eb0fbcf09cfe3b17420af8b939e948657566708e3ce30b7026
confirmations
372704
spent
true